The Advent of Citizen Participation in the Legislative Process

 

The Virtual Congress application in Chile is a ground-breaking digital tool designed to facilitate citizen participation in the legislative process. This platform creates an opportunity for every citizen to contribute to the development of various bills, fostering a more inclusive and representative legislative process. The importance of this tool, as highlighted by the speaker, is especially pronounced in the context of the Covid-19 pandemic. This crisis has catalysed the transition to a new paradigm across sectors including the economy, healthcare, and education, thus necessitating increased collaboration, collective intelligence, and open governance.

 

The speaker emphasises the significance of open parliament and open government activities, underlining the imperative for greater co-creation. The Virtual Congress platform was designed following a co-creative process, in collaboration with the bicameral group of transparency. This committee, comprising Representatives and Senators, is responsible for driving reforms and regulations through Congress, making them a crucial part of the tool’s development.

 

Challenges and Solutions: The Path to Implementing the Virtual Congress

 

The journey towards the implementation of the Virtual Congress application was not devoid of hurdles. The speaker identifies political will, structured action plans, co-creation, and financing as the four key ingredients to its successful realisation. The Inter-American Development Bank provided much-needed financial support, while the bicameral group of transparency played an instrumental role in garnering political support for the project.

 

One of the most significant challenges faced was the initial assumption that artificial intelligence (AI) would efficiently systematise participation. However, the complexities and nuances of natural language presented substantial obstacles. As a result, human intervention became necessary to create comprehensive reports from the comments and votes received through the platform. These reports, summarising the public opinion, are then sent to the parliamentary committees, ensuring that citizens’ voices are heard and integrated into the legislative process.

 

The Evolutionary Journey of the Virtual Congress

 

The Virtual Congress is a dynamic platform that continues to evolve in response to user feedback and evolving needs. The speaker refers to an incident where they realised the need to include a feature for uploading reports, something that was initially overlooked. This situation underlines the importance of iterative design and a mindset of continuous improvement in technological projects.

 

Moreover, the platform provides valuable statistical data on participation, including age demographics and a word cloud visualisation of popular terms. However, as the speaker notes, not all comments can be presented to the commission due to volume constraints. Therefore, a specialist is tasked with the responsibility of analysing the feedback, distilling the essence, and highlighting key recommendations from the users.

 

Ongoing Challenges and Future Aspirations

 

Despite the significant strides made with the Virtual Congress, the speaker acknowledges that several challenges persist. The majority of active participants are from Santiago, Valparaiso, and Biobio, indicating that the platform has not yet fully penetrated into the more remote regions of Chile. This highlights the need for further efforts to enhance digital inclusivity and reach out to citizens in all corners of the country.

 

In addition, the speaker recognises a need to improve users’ understanding of the legislation process and the bills on which they are voting. This suggests a requirement for a more comprehensive educational approach to increase the effectiveness of citizens’ engagement in the legislative process.

 

Finally, as the speaker highlights, the implementation of the Virtual Congress has been a significant step towards regaining citizens’ trust in the parliamentary process. It has not only provided a transparent mechanism for citizen participation but has also facilitated a deeper understanding of the legislative process among the public.
